Domaine Joseph Colin - Saint Aubin 1er Cru "Champlots" 2022
Joseph Colin initially trained at Domaine Marc Colin, working alongside his brother, Pierre-Yves, to make the family wines. In 2016, Joseph decided to create his own Domaine, and, subsequently, inherited just over six hectares of vineyards from his family holding, representing about nineteen different appellations, to start his exciting new venture.
An attractive effort from this parcel planted in 2016 is the 2022 Saint-Aubin 1er Cru Les Champlots, a medium-bodied, satiny and racy wine redolent of crisp green apple, orange zest and white flowers. It will offer demonstrative drinking on release. 90 points, William Kelley, Wine Advocate.
It can be paired with roast poultry, rich oysters, crayfish, scallops and white fish. You can drink it now with a 30-minute decant before serving or cellar it up until 2028+. 100% Chardonnay.

Technical notes
Only healthy grapes make it to the press; the wines are also handled as little as possible, therefore there is no bâttonage, filtration or fining and no sulphur is used during the winemaking process until racking where minimal amounts are used. Fermentation and maceration is processed in 350-litre oak barrels for 12 months, before three months in stainless before bottling.
